So are breasts sexual?

This is a question that cannot be answered in a short space. Breasts are part of the "whole package" that makes a woman. They aren't sexual in the sense that merely looking at them in some everyday context (such as BREASTFEEDING) shouldn't make men instantly think about sex! Yet they are sexual in the sense that they are a female body part, and the whole female is sexually attractive to men.

We are not saying that men can't appreciate and admire women's breasts (as feminine and beautiful body parts), or that a man and a woman can't enjoy touching each other's bodies during their intimate relationship. We are saying breasts are not supposed to be an immediate "turn-on," or in other words a special obsession point for men.

The advertisements and media images play to the idea that men are supposed to be "all ready" the instant they get a flash of a breast. That, we feel, is UNHEALTHY! However, breasts are a part of our femininity as women, and men can be, and ARE drawn to the whole female. It is indeed the whole woman, the entire feminine being who kindles and fans the flame of sexual desire for men.

On this website we aim to fight back against this sad trend where breasts are "elevated" into objects of automatic "turn-on" for men. Keep in mind, though, that this is NOT men's fault, because they have been culturally conditioned to see breasts that way.

So let breasts be like legs, hips, neck, face, and all the other body parts of a female—part of the whole female (and it's the whole that is sexually attractive to men). Breasts tie in with maternity: they signal that the woman is mature, capable of bearing and nursing children. They also REMIND us of their precious life-giving part in child-rearing. Perhaps YOU yourself were once nourished by those magnificent organs!

Some people mention to us Song of Solomon, which mentions breasts in a sexual context. People say that proves breasts are supposed to be "sexual." Keep in mind Song of Solomon CLEARLY places breasts on the same level as other body parts, such as the teeth, neck, and hair. Think of breasts both as "ornaments" (pretty) and as "magnificent" (because of their function—the process of milk production and breastfeeding is QUITE intricate). Song of Solomon definitely gives the picture of the WHOLE FEMALE as being attractive... (including breasts) but it does not in any way show breasts as some focal "ogle" point.
